Hansen H E, Larsen S O, Ryder L P, Nielsen L S
Tissue Antigens. 1979 Feb;13(2):143-53. doi: 10.1111/j.1399-0039.1979.tb01150.x.
A population sample of 5,202 persons comprising normal, healthy individuals from three laboratories in Copenhagen was used for estimating HLA-A, -B antigen, gene, and haplotype frequencies, besides delta-values and their standard errors. The serum panels used allowed the determination of a total of 273 HLA-A, -B haplotypes, and the most significant delta-values were in agreement with those found in other Caucasian populations. The methods used for the calculations of frequencies, delta-values, and standard errors are described.
